What Does a General Contractor Do in Gaithersburg—and Why It Matters
A general contractor is responsible for planning, coordinating, and supervising your residential construction or remodeling project. This includes managing timelines, coordinating subcontractors, sourcing materials, and overseeing workmanship throughout each phase.
In practice, a general contractor helps prevent common remodeling issues such as trade conflicts, missed steps, scheduling gaps, and inconsistent finish quality. When you hire a licensed general contractor in Gaithersburg, you get one accountable lead managing the moving parts—so your project stays organized, safe, and professionally executed.

How to Choose the Best General Contractor in Gaithersburg
Before hiring, evaluate contractors using a practical checklist:
Relevant experience (remodeling vs additions vs restoration)
Proof of licensing and professional standards
References and examples of similar projects
Clear communication and change-order process
Written scope clarity (what’s included and excluded)
